Crime overview

St Matthews Road area has the 10th lowest crime rate of 72 local areas in Bristnall , and the 171st lowest crime rate of 951 local areas in Sandwell .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around St Matthews Road (B68 8AB) in the last 12 months was 35.3 per 1,000 residents and was 61.2% lower than the Bristnall average (90.8 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 5 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Violence and sexual offences ( -54.5%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 7 (≈ 22.4 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-41.7%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has rising ( 40.4%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around St Matthews Road (B68 8AB),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Heron Road, where police recorded 44 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Pound Road (26 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
